Please join the SOLIDWORKS Education team for Student Day at 3DEXPERIENCE World 2026, a free one day event for high school teachers and students on Wednesday, February 4, 2016 at the George R. Brown Convention Center in Houston, TX.

3DEXPERIENCE World unites designers, engineers, and innovators passionate about SOLIDWORKS. It’s a great way to inspire your students and show how design and technology shape the world.

Here’s what’s happening on Student Day:
- Watch the AAKRUTI Global Design Competition Finale, where student teams from around the world present real-world solutions created in SOLIDWORKS.
- Attend the General Session, where industry leaders and SOLIDWORKS experts share how they are shaping the future of design and engineering.
- Join breakout sessions for educators and students on topics like AI in education, 3D-printed battle bots, early career skills, and hands-on SOLIDWORKS learning.
- Explore the Playground featuring student projects, live demos, partner booths, and the latest SOLIDWORKS tools and tech.
- Visit the EDU Booth to meet university competition teams and see the projects they are building with SOLIDWORKS.
Lunch is included, and participation is free for students and teacher chaperones.
